    We Plan a week in advance, we bought a year diary, and ever Thursday (we do our shopping on a Friday) we put in what we are going to eat from Friday - Thursday of the following week, that includes lunches.

    We then create the shopping list so we only buy what we need for that week and we dont have anything we shouldnt have in the house.

    It works really well for us, another thing we do is we try to do two new recipes a week, one generally planned for a weekend and one for a week day. Weekend ones are the longer prep/cooking times, weekday are short cooking and prep, or marinated.

    Good way to set you mind to do it this way. Then all you do every morning is check the diary to what you are eating and get it out of freezer etc.

    I used to do a shop paying no real attention to what I was buying, just the 'usuals' and struggled to put a good meal together which meant I ended up with a takeaway, less healthy option or buying more in the shop! Wasteful and unhelpful!

    I now plan a week ahead. I buy the ingredients needed and I always know what healthy meal we're having and by throwing less food out and no longer opting for a takeaway, am saving considerably too!
